Requesty, based in Greater London, is seeking an experienced infrastructure engineer to build and optimize their LLM platform. The ideal candidate will have over 5 years of experience managing CI/CD and Kubernetes clusters, with a focus on creating scalable and high-performing infrastructure.
This position offers a generous total compensation package that includes significant equity options, perfect for those looking to make a tangible impact in a fast-growing company.

How to prepare for a job interview at Requesty
✨Know Your Tech Inside Out
Make sure you’re well-versed in CI/CD processes and Kubernetes clusters. Brush up on your knowledge of infrastructure optimisation techniques, as you’ll likely be asked to discuss your past experiences and how they relate to building scalable systems.
✨Showcase Your Impact
Prepare examples of how your work has made a tangible impact in previous roles. Highlight specific projects where you improved performance or scalability, and be ready to discuss the metrics that demonstrate your success.
✨Cultural Fit Matters
Research Requesty’s company culture and values. Be prepared to discuss how your personal values align with theirs, especially regarding equity and making an impact. This will show that you’re not just a technical fit but also a cultural one.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the team, the challenges they face, and their vision for the LLM platform.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you too.
